Hello everyone! I'm not new here but this is my 7th post:shocked: I bought a new 2011 CK35 HST with FEL and 2475 backhoe last April. With the backhoe attached the return line goes where the fill spout is and requires you to remove the breather cap. The problem is, no vent and the oil is leaking out the dipstick because of the buildup of pressure. Anyone else have this problem and solution for it? The dealer set up the return line to the fill spout with a kit supplied by Kioti. This consists of a plug that is sized to the fill spout followed by a 90 degree elbow and then a coupler to accept the return hose. So, when that is installed there is no open breather hole. That creates pressure in the reservoir and forces the oil out the dipstick tube. Got my dealer checking into it. I've read in another post that sending the oil back through the rear remote will overheat the oil? So, I'm thinking the best route is straight back to the reservoir via the fill tube. The DK series have an extra port that a breather can be installed on but the CK series doesn't.

Talked to my dealer again today and they have found a orange headed bolt on the top of the housing just behind remotes that will work as a breather hole. They are talking to Kioti international about it and maybe have a solution for me. Is this a revolution :confused3:
 
   / Hydraulic Breather? #9  
The dealer is right about the red bolt. It needs to come out now that you blocked the only breather with your return hose. There should have been a vent with your backhoe that screw into the red bolt hole. Good luck easy fix.
